DLSA Ganderbal organizes Legal Awareness programme

GANDERBAL: The District Legal Services Authority (DLSA) Ganderbal, in collaboration with the Tehsil Legal Services Committee (TLSC) Ganderbal Wednesday organized a legal awareness programme on the rights of prisoners at Subjail Dignibal.

The programme was held on day six of Legal Services Week, under the guidance of Chairman DLSA, Ritesh Kumar Dubey, and the supervision of Secretary/Civil Judge (Sr. Division), Nusrat Ali Hakak and Chairman TLSC Ganderbal, Mohammad Waseem Mirza.

The Legal Services Week is being celebrated with the primary aim of extending legal support to individuals in need, and this initiative by DLSA Ganderbal is a proactive step towards fulfilling this objective.

The program focused on creating awareness among prisoners about their rights and educating them about the legal procedures and provisions that safeguard their well-being within the judicial system.

Adv. Ghulam Rasool Rather, resource person highlighted the rights of prisoners, enlightening the inmates about their entitlements and the legal mechanisms available for them to seek justice. He also shed light on the various rights enshrined in national and international legal frameworks, focusing on rehabilitation, fair trial, and access to legal aid.

He effectively demonstrated the significance of these rights in ensuring a just and equitable prison system.

The said legal awareness programme provided a platform for inmates in Sub Jail Dignibal to gain a deeper understanding of their rights and explore avenues that would enable them to exercise those rights effectively.

As Legal Services Week continues, more impactful initiatives will be organized by DLSA Ganderbal and TLSC Ganderbal, further strengthening legal awareness and support for society.

These efforts will contribute to a fair and just legal system, fostering a society where everyone’s rights are protected and respected.

The programme was attended by police officials along with numerous inmates from Sub jail Dignibal, Para Legal Volunteers of DLSA Ganderbal.
